Huracan

The Huracan is Lamborghini's top-selling model. Its 5.2 V10 engine is the benchmark for all Lamborghinis will be evaluated. Its roaring soundtrack can be heard from miles away and will bring a smile to the face of anyone who drives it. This car is a true legend and its successor the Urus SUV, is expected to be even more well-known than its predecessor.

The name Huracan is inspired by the Spanish word for hurricane the car is a reflection of all the power and speed that it is capable of. This two-passenger sports car with mid-engine design has a distinctive appearance thanks to its sleek design. Its large air intakes as well as the angular headlights of the projector make for a striking appearance of the Huracan.

Lamborghini has changed a few things about the Huracan but the fundamental formula is the same. The powerful V10 nestles in the back of the seats. Four-wheel drive ensures a safe road when you're looking to unleash its 600bhp on unsuspecting tarmac.

The 2023 Huracan Tecnica which is the newest model in the lineup, sits between the Evo and bat-guano-crazy STO. It takes a variety of components from the STO and combines them into a more street comfortable package. It is among the most focused Huracans for drivers, which is just as it should be considering this car's imminent retirement (a hybrid successor is expected in 2024). At present, the Tecnica offers the ultimate Huracan experience.

Gallardo

The Gallardo Lamborghini was a game-changing car for the brand. It was the first lamborghini countach key entry-level model to be mass produced and featured V10 engine instead of the traditional V12 engine that was in its predecessors. The Gallardo was a huge hit and more than 14,000 cars were sold throughout its production period.

The Lamborghini Gallardo was a pure sports car with a lengthy wheelbase that was able to deliver blistering performance and exceptional ride quality. It was one of the few models with a manual gearbox.

The Gallardo is a true Lamborghini but it doesn't have the same spirit of extravagantness as the older models. Nevertheless, the Gallardo was still an impressive car that was able to beat out other exotic cars of its era. Its racy, raw style was a favorite among car enthusiasts. It was the most popular Lamborghini until the flagship Aventador model was introduced in 2013.

Lamborghini Gallardo also came in a variety of special editions that increased its appeal. These included the Superleggera, Valentino Balboni, Bicolore, and Gold Edition models. Sant'Agata Bolognese

The Lamborghini Museum is located in Sant'Agata Bolognese, a small town near Bologna in the Emilia-Romagna region of Italy. The museum focuses on the heritage of Lamborghini cars and is connected to the factory. It also houses a collection of original models of Lamborghini automobiles.

The museum was inaugurated in 2001 It was opened in 2001, and since then has been a must-see for car enthusiasts. It features real cars as well as miniature models constructed of plastic and wood. It also has a collection of photos and posters from the Lamborghini archives.
